How Kleanland Electrostatic Precipitators assist Reduce Airborne Particles in Textile production

The textile dyeing and finishing approach generates major amounts of oil-bearing fumes and natural compounds, together with textile auxiliaries. These fumes can attain densities of nearly 80mg/m3, posing really serious overall health pitfalls to staff and contributing to air pollution. Kleanland esp use advanced electrostatic precipitation technological innovation to capture and remove these airborne particles successfully. By building an electrostatic demand, the ESP appeals to and collects even the smallest particles, making sure industrial air purifier the air launched from textile factories is significantly cleaner. This not only allows defend the setting but in addition makes a safer Doing work surroundings for employees.

Why Electrostatic Precipitators Are important for Controlling Emissions in Textile Processing vegetation

Electrostatic precipitators, especially All those designed by Kleanland, are important for managing emissions in textile processing plants. These crops generally contend with a variety of pollutants, which includes natural oils, dyes, dye auxiliaries, lubricant oils, and fiber particles. common air filtration systems battle to handle this kind of a diverse choice of contaminants efficiently. However, the Sophisticated ESP technological know-how employed by Kleanland captures these pollutants with high efficiency. through the use of a combination of drinking water scrubbers, dual-generate huge spacing esp, and oil and drinking water separators, Kleanland esp be certain that exhaust gases are taken care of comprehensively right before staying introduced in the atmosphere. This thorough solution will make them an important element in contemporary textile production facilities, encouraging corporations adjust to stringent environmental laws.

the key benefits of applying Klean-ESP for Air air pollution Management within the Textile market

working with Klean-ESP for air air pollution Regulate inside the textile field presents numerous Rewards as an industrial air pollution Answer. First of all, they contribute to environmental sustainability by effectively capturing and eliminating destructive pollutants, reducing the environmental footprint of textile producing. Next, they increase operational performance by making it possible for the sale of large-purity collected squander oil to recovery businesses for recycling, turning squander into income and offsetting tools investment decision costs. In addition, Klean-ESP are designed for effortless upkeep with characteristics like horizontal buildings, broad-spacing vertical electrodes, and computerized cleansing devices, making certain small downtime and prolonged-expression dependability.
